Local oversight for Bangladesh traders sits with BSEC. Forex and CFD trading access depends on broker permissions and local solicitation rules. Verify serving entity before deposit. Oversight relevant to traders in Bangladesh sits with BSEC. Locally, traders in Bangladesh can fund accounts through bKash, Nagad, Rocket at brokers that support them — a rail that is unavailable in most other markets. Brokers rarely offer BDT-denominated accounts, so traders in Bangladesh usually fund in USD and carry an FX conversion cost on deposit and withdrawal.

Frequently Asked Questions About Zero Spread Forex Brokers in Bangladesh

Frequently Asked Questions

The best zero spread brokers for Bangladesh traders offer 0.0 pip spreads on major pairs for the majority of trading hours, with competitive commissions and reliable BDT deposits. All brokers on this page were tested for actual zero-spread performance.
During peak liquidity hours, yes — the spread is literally 0.0 pips on major pairs. During off-peak hours or news events, it may widen to 0.1-0.5 pips. No broker maintains exactly 0.0 pips 100% of the time.
Commissions on zero spread accounts typically range from $3.50-10 per lot per side. Compare total cost (any residual spread + commission) against raw spread alternatives to determine the better deal.
They are comparable. Zero spread accounts offer slightly more cost predictability. Raw spread accounts may have lower total cost if their average spread + commission beats the zero spread account's commission. Calculate for your specific trading pattern.
Typically only major pairs (EUR/USD, GBP/USD, USD/JPY) achieve consistent 0.0 pips. Minor and exotic pairs will still have a spread even on zero spread accounts.
Yes — zero spread accounts are well-suited for scalping because of predictable entry costs. Most brokers offering zero spread accounts allow scalping and automated trading.
